Market Growth Factors

The demand for uninterrupted power supply in data centers is a primary driver for the energy storage market. Data centers house critical infrastructure for businesses and service providers, making continuous operation essential. Any power disruption can lead to significant financial losses, data corruption, and operational downtimes, necessitating robust energy storage solutions that ensure seamless power backup. In conclusion, the rising demand for uninterrupted power supply in data centers propels the market's growth.

Additionally, The rising energy costs are a significant concern for data center operators, as energy consumption is among the highest operating expenses. Energy storage systems offer a solution by enabling data centers to store energy during off-peak hours when electricity rates are lower and use it during peak hours, thus reducing energy costs. This cost optimization is critical for maintaining profitability and competitiveness in the industry. Therefore, increasing energy costs and the need for cost optimization propel the market's growth.

Market Restraining Factors

However, One of the primary restraints on this market is the high initial investment required to deploy energy storage systems. The costs associated with purchasing, installing, and maintaining these systems can be substantial, posing a significant barrier to adoption, especially for small and medium-sized data centers with limited budgets. Thus, high investment costs for energy storage systems hamper the market's growth.

Type Outlook

Based on type, the data center energy storage market is divided into tier 3, tier 4, tier 2, and tier 1. The tier 4 segment attained 30% revenue share in this market in 2023. Tier 4 data centers are designed to offer the highest levels of reliability and performance, with an uptime of 99.995%, translating to approximately 26.3 minutes of downtime annually. Characterized by their 2N+1 fully redundant infrastructure, tier 4 data centers ensure that all systems have at least two independent power sources and cooling, enabling continuous operation even if multiple components fail.

Application Outlook

On the basis of application, the data center energy storage market is segmented into BFSI, manufacturing, retail & e-commerce, healthcare, entertainment & media, and others. In 2023, the manufacturing segment attained 21% revenue share in this market. The sector's reliance on advanced automation, real-time data analytics, and IoT technologies drives the need for robust and efficient energy storage solutions. Modern manufacturing processes increasingly depend on continuous data flow for monitoring production lines, optimizing operations, and ensuring quality control.

Regional Outlook

Region-wise, the data center energy storage market is analyzed across North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, and LAMEA. The Asia Pacific region generated 30% revenue share in this market in 2023. Rapid digital transformation and increasing internet penetration across countries such as China, India, and Japan drive the demand for robust data storage and processing infrastructure. The region's expanding IT sector, coupled with the rise of e-commerce, social media, and cloud computing, necessitates the development of advanced data centers equipped with reliable energy storage solutions to support the growing data traffic and ensure seamless operations.

Recent Strategies Deployed in the Market

  • Oct-2024: Siemens AG has formed a strategic partnership with Alliander to improve flexible grid management in the Netherlands. By implementing the Gridscale X platform, the collaboration aims to boost grid utilization by up to 30%, effectively addressing energy transition challenges and enhancing reliability for 3.5 million customers.
  • Jun-2024: Schneider Electric SE has signed an agreement with Compass Data Centers, specializing in data center design and construction. This five-year deal addresses the increased demand for data centers driven by the AI boom. The collaboration extends their joint venture to deliver prefabricated modular data center equipment from a new manufacturing facility in Texas, enhancing construction efficiency and quality across the U.S.
  • May-2024: Eaton Corporation plc acquired Exertherm, a U.K.-based provider of thermal monitoring solutions for electrical equipment. This acquisition enhances Eaton's capabilities in continuous thermal monitoring, improving safety and reliability in critical markets such as data centers. By integrating Exertherm's innovative technology into its Brightlayer software suites, Eaton aims to help customers optimize operations and enhance business performance through effective data utilization.
  • Mar-2024: Eaton Corporation plc has launched its SmartRack modular data center solution, designed to accommodate up to 150kW of equipment load, catering to the rising demand for edge computing and AI. The modular units can be rapidly deployed in various facilities, enabling organizations to meet the challenges of modern computing needs efficiently. This offering integrates seamlessly with Eaton's cooling systems, PDUs, UPSs, and Brightlayer software for enhanced management and monitoring.
  • Apr-2024: Schneider Electric SE has launched the EasySet MV, a new compact and sustainable air-insulated indoor switchgear. Designed for ease of installation and maintenance, it features vacuum circuit breaker technology, enhanced monitoring capabilities, and improved reliability, setting a new standard in electrical distribution.
